Kamloops grass fire in Strathcona Park 'criminal in nature'

(UPDATE: April 19 @ 5:15 pm) - The large grass fire in Strathcona Park this afternoon is being treated as criminal in nature, according to the Kamloops RCMP.

At approximately 2:44 pm, Kamloops Fire and Rescue, Kamloops RCMP officers and Kamloops Community Service officers attended the blaze, which was visible throughout the city, in the area of Powers Road and Strathcona Terrace.

“The Kamloops fire department and BC Wildfire Service did an amazing job extinguishing the fire quickly and preventing it from spreading further,” said superintendent Jeff Pelley of the Kamloops RCMP.

“The origin of the fire has been established as a campfire and we’re now conducting a criminal investigation.”

Officers remain on the scene collecting physical evidence and acquiring statements as part of the investigation.

A camp had recently established in the area and police are looking to speak with anyone who may have information related to how the blaze occurred or know who is responsible.

BC Hydro crews have restored power to some customers.

Currently, the power is out for 855 residents in the area west of 10th Avenue, south of Chilcotin Road, east of Centre Avenue and north of Nicola Street.

(UPDATE: April 19 @ 4:55 pm) - Kamloops Fire and Rescue is "mopping up" today's grassfire.

One crew member said this fire really highlights the importance of making sure properties are FireSmart.

"If this were later in the season, this fire would have travelled even faster," he explained.

"There's a lot that can be done by homeowners to help protect their homes long before the fire comes."

(Original story: April 19 @ 4:10 pm) - A grass fire that broke out near Overlanders Bridge in Kamloops this afternoon is now under control.

Kamloops Fire and Rescue and BC Wildfire Service responded to the Strathcona Park fire, which was discovered shortly before 3 pm, according to BC Wildfire.

No structures were impacted, but the City is asking residents to avoid the area.

The cause of the fire is under investigation.

BC Hydro also reported a power outage caused by a fire to 3,800 customers.

The power has been off since 2:41 pm in the area west of Highway 5, east of Mission Flats Road, south of Kootenay Way and north of McGill Road.

Crews have been assigned to restore the power.
